Module description

This module introduces learners to the meaning, purpose, and workplace application of governance. It builds foundational understanding of governance terminology, authority structures, accountability lines, oversight arrangements, compliance boundaries, and the difference between governance and daily management. The module uses simple explanations, practical examples, guided case analysis, and applied exercises so learners can recognize how governance works in real organizations.

Module outcome

By the end of this module, learners should be able to explain governance in plain language, identify core governance actors, distinguish governance from management and compliance, and apply basic governance principles to a simple organizational scenario.
